“BT Launches Smart Hub 3 Router for Enhanced Security and Connectivity”

BT has introduced a new method for internet access that goes beyond just linking devices to the web. The company’s latest Smart Hub 3 Wi-Fi router is set to launch in UK households soon, offering not only enhanced connectivity but also incorporating multiple security enhancements.

The router features technology that can automatically identify risky websites, alerting users to potential malware or other online dangers. Additionally, it can detect and block suspicious activities by hackers attempting to access smart home devices like internet-connected cameras before they pose a threat.

Users will have the ability to track any identified threats through the Hub Threat Protect feature available in the MyBT app. These advancements aim to help households enhance their online security and proactively defend against potential cyber threats.

In addition to security, the Smart Hub 3 focuses on performance, supporting Complete Wi-Fi Plus to extend signal coverage throughout the home and eliminate weak spots.

The Smart Hub 3 boasts a sleek, minimalist design with a small BT logo at the center, as seen in images from Mirror Online. Notably, the router supports Wi-Fi 6 rather than the newer Wi-Fi 7 standard seen in some competitor devices.

While Wi-Fi 7 provides faster speeds, lower latency, and increased reliability, many current devices do not support it yet. Thus, Wi-Fi 6 remains more than adequate for most households, offering significant improvements over older Wi-Fi 5 and Wi-Fi 4 equipment.

For those interested in obtaining the new router, BT’s Smart Hub 3 will be accessible to all new customers, with potential upgrades available for select existing users.

The distinction between Wi-Fi 6 and Wi-Fi 7 lies in their wireless performance enhancements. Wi-Fi 6 improved speed, efficiency, and capacity compared to Wi-Fi 5 and Wi-Fi 4, while Wi-Fi 7 takes it further with wider channels, reduced latency, and higher speeds, making it ideal for gaming, 8K streaming, and advanced smart home setups.

For most users today, Wi-Fi 6 remains an excellent choice, while Wi-Fi 7 offers a more future-proof solution.
